Day-ahead market / July 23, 2018
Daily price overview
For Czech Republic on July 23, 2018, the time-weighted day-ahead average is 5.35 ct/kWh.
The lowest interval is 4.11 ct/kWh at 03:00–04:00, while the highest is 6.06 ct/kWh at 19:00–20:00. The difference between the day’s low and high is 1.95 ct/kWh.
The lowest-cost continuous three-hour window runs from 02:00 to 05:00 and averages 4.16 ct/kWh. The highest-cost three-hour window is 18:00–21:00 at 5.97 ct/kWh, a difference of 1.81 ct/kWh in the wholesale component. For market-linked plans, these are useful periods to inspect when scheduling flexible consumption.
No delivery interval is priced below zero on this day.
